Summary
- As of February 7, 2025, SONY annual accounts receivable is $14.26 billion, with the most recent change of +$968.24 million (+7.28%) on March 31, 2024.
- During the last 3 years, SONY annual accounts receivable has risen by +$1.88 billion (+15.20%).
- SONY annual accounts receivable is now at all-time high.

Summary
- As of February 7, 2025, SONY quarterly accounts receivable is $15.06 billion, with the most recent change of +$2.14 billion (+16.53%) on September 30, 2024.
- Over the past year, SONY quarterly accounts receivable has increased by +$2.14 billion (+16.53%).
- SONY quarterly accounts receivable is now -11.86% below its all-time high of $17.09 billion, reached on December 31, 2023.

Accounts Receivable Formula
Accounts Receivable = Total Credit Sales − Amount Collected from Credit Sales
